The Psychology of Hamlet Eileen Cameron1 Shakespeare’s Hamlet ominously begins with Horatio and Marcellus discussing the appearance of a ghostly apparition that strangely resembles the King of Denmark. As the play unfolds, we learn that it is, in fact, the ghost of Hamlet Sr., the King of Denmark. ................
